I still think they're trying to do that. They've had misses and I'm not defending that, but it's not like ND isn't trying to upgrade some positions. They're clearly trying to land 2 Portal DTs that can start and / or play heavy rotational minutes. They're trying to add a quality DE for a 3 man rotation with Traore and Young. They're trying to add a NB if they find another one they like as much as Jontez Williams. They're trying to find a Kicker to fix the issues they had last year. They're trying to find a backup QB with experience to replace Minchey and provide some insurance for Carr...

It's not like Notre Dame isn't hosting kids, making offers and trying to upgrade their roster. They're just getting beat right now and a lot of that has to do with them losing bidding wars, or kids going elsewhere that have a guaranteed starting spot, rather than ND where they had to battle.

Josh Burnham is the perfect example. He left ND for more playing time in his final year in college in order to audition for the NFL and because Indiana could afford to pay him starting miney because They're losing their starters. Meanwhile, ND told him that he was going to be the #3 DE and be the first guy off the bench and that they couldn't pay him starter money. Had they guaranteed him the starting spot and paid him as a starter, they would have lost Bryce Young or Boubacar Traore. Take your pick of who you'd rather lose? All three guys are auditioning for the NFL and done of them were going to accept less than starter snaps.
